Associates are mothers who have successfully completed their tenure as a chapter member. If you are a child or spouse of a child whose mother graduated from a chapter of Jack and Jill of America, Inc. in good standing, you may be eligible for membership as a Legacy Member. There are currently 247 Jack and Jill chapters, representing 40, 000 families across the country. Once the child desires to enter Jack and Jill through their Legacy Status the legacy will be verified through the chapter by completing and submitting the legacy application.

Associates enjoy continued participation without the demands of active membership, such as planning activities, attending chapter meetings, etc. Their group became Jack and Jill of America, Inc. – an organization that's mission is as relevant today as it was some 80 years ago. Jack and Jill, despite its nursery rhyme name, is one of the oldest black social and civic organizations in the country and a key part of Washington's black establishment.
